Semrush's Content Marketing Toolkit is designed for ecommerce businesses seeking to optimize their content with SEO insights. It integrates seamlessly with Google Docs and WordPress, offering real-time feedback and AI-driven brief generation to streamline content creation.
Best for Content Marketing Platforms for Ecommerce Businesses
Expert Take
Semrush's Content Marketing Toolkit bridges the gap between raw SEO data and creative content execution. We love that it doesn't just hand you a list of keywords; it actively guides the writing process through real-time feedback in familiar editors like Google Docs and WordPress. By combining competitor analysis, AI-driven brief generation, and technical content audits into one ecosystem, it turns a fragmented workflow into a streamlined, data-backed assembly line for ranking content.
Pros
- All-in-one SEO and content workflow
- Integrates seamlessly with Google Docs
- Comprehensive real-time content audits
- Massive keyword and competitor database
Cons
- Content toolkit requires expensive Guru plan
- Steep learning curve for new users
- Traffic estimates can be inaccurate
Best for teams that are
- SEO professionals wanting an all-in-one content workspace.
- Marketers heavily focused on competitor and keyword data.
- Teams needing to systematically audit existing web content.
Skip if
- Users on a tight budget unable to afford premium add-ons.
- Creators focused exclusively on video or visual media.

soona is a comprehensive creative platform specifically designed for modern ecommerce and marketing professionals. It offers expertise in content creation, tailored to meet the requirements of contemporary ecommerce platforms. The software is built to boost your business by enhancing the quality and effectiveness of content marketing.
Best for Content Marketing Platforms for Ecommerce Businesses
Expert Take
soona excels as a specialized content marketing platform for ecommerce businesses, offering tailored content creation services with a focus on quality and speed. Its market credibility is supported by its unique positioning and industry relevance, although pricing transparency is limited due to custom quote requirements.
Pros
- 24-hour turnaround for edited assets
- Real-time virtual shoot attendance
- Transparent per-asset base pricing
- Integrated AI tools via Mokker.ai
- No minimum order quantity required
Cons
- Non-refundable booking deposits
- $149 Studio Pass fee for non-members
- Video costs accumulate quickly per clip
- Strict late arrival and cancellation policies
- Physical product shipping logistics required
Best for teams that are
- D2C e-commerce brands and small to mid-sized online stores.
- Sellers needing Amazon or Shopify optimized product visuals.
- Product businesses lacking in-house photography resources.
Skip if
- B2B software companies or service-based businesses.
- Brands needing highly stylized, in-person custom shoots.

StoryChief is an all-in-one content management platform tailored to the unique needs of marketing agencies. It streamlines the entire content creation process, from planning to publishing, across multiple channels. Its AI-driven content audit provides valuable insights, enabling agencies to optimize their content strategy.
Best for Content Marketing Platforms for Marketing Agencies
Expert Take
StoryChief Content Management excels as a comprehensive solution for marketing agencies, offering multi-channel distribution, AI-driven insights, and collaborative tools. It is recognized for its robust capabilities and market credibility, making it a top choice in its category.
Pros
- Centralized publishing to CMS and Socials
- Built-in SEO and readability optimization
- Extensive ecosystem with 450+ integrations
- GDPR compliant with EU data storage
- Collaborative workspace with approval flows
Cons
- AI credits capped on standard plans
- Per-user pricing gets expensive at scale
- Steeper learning curve for non-technical users
- SSO restricted to Enterprise plans
- Overkill for social-media-only workflows
Best for teams that are
- B2B marketing teams and agencies managing multiple clients.
- Small to midsize businesses wanting multi-channel publishing.
- Editorial teams needing streamlined collaboration and SEO tools.
Skip if
- Large enterprises needing complex, global brand governance.
- Teams heavily focused on large-scale automated video production.

Storyteq is specifically designed for marketing agencies in need of a streamlined, automated content marketing platform. It addresses industry-specific needs like rapid content delivery, multi-channel management, and template-driven automation, helping agencies to maximize efficiency and meet client demands.
Best for Content Marketing Platforms for Marketing Agencies
Expert Take
Storyteq excels as a content marketing platform tailored for marketing agencies, offering robust automation, template-driven content creation, and multi-channel management. Its features are well-documented and supported by industry recognition, making it a top choice for agencies seeking efficiency and scalability.
Pros
- Automates video and banner creation at scale
- Native Adobe After Effects integration
- Gartner Leader in CMP and DAM
- ISO 27001:2022 certified security
- Proven ROI for enterprise clients
Cons
- Editor performance issues with large libraries
- High cost barrier for small teams
- Steep learning curve for complex templates
- Occasional bugs requiring support intervention
- Limited offline capabilities
Best for teams that are
- Global enterprise brands localizing campaigns across regions.
- Creative operations teams managing high-volume video/banner ads.
- Agencies needing strict brand compliance across multiple markets.
Skip if
- Marketers focused strictly on text-based blogging and SEO.
- Small, agile teams needing rapid, unstructured creative testing.

Optimizely Content Marketing Platform (CMP) is specifically designed for marketing agencies, enabling teams to collaborate efficiently on a single, AI-powered platform. It simplifies planning, asset collaboration, and campaign execution, addressing the industry's need for streamlined workflows and data-driven decision-making.
Best for Content Marketing Platforms for Marketing Agencies
Expert Take
Optimizely CMP stands out in the content marketing space for agencies due to its AI-powered features, collaborative tools, and customizable workflows. It is recognized for its ability to streamline campaign execution and enhance data-driven decision-making, making it a top choice for marketing professionals.
Pros
- 8x Gartner Leader in Content Marketing Platforms
- Integrated 'Opal' AI for content generation
- Enterprise-grade security (ISO 27001, SOC 2)
- Centralized planning and multi-channel publishing
- Robust integrations with Salesforce and Marketo
Cons
- High starting price (~$36k/year minimum)
- Steep learning curve for new users
- No free trial or transparent pricing
- Complex configuration and setup process
- Occasional interface performance lags reported
Best for teams that are
- Mid-market to enterprise teams with complex approval chains.
- Global brands needing a centralized hub for omnichannel campaigns.
- Teams seeking advanced ROI tracking and custom workflow routing.
Skip if
- Small businesses or solo marketers with simple content needs.
- Teams seeking a simple, budget-friendly social media tool.
